As the 2009 NASCAR season heats up, a new driver is behind the wheel of the UPS No. 6 Ford Fusion. UPS has signed a multiyear deal with Roush Fenway Racing and David Ragan.
Racing sensation Ragan, 23, started his racing career in 1997 at age 11 in the Bandolero Series, going on to win its national championship in several youth divisions. The Unadilla, Ga., native then graduated to the Daytona Dash series and NASCAR late-model stock cars.
A display of Ragan's talents in a 2006 recruitment program earned him the opportunity to race for Roush Fenway beginning in 2007. Throughout his second season of Sprint Cup Series competition, Ragan turned heads by demonstrating skills and maturity beyond his years.
